    Now confirmed.

    We are happy to confirm the signing of Kyran Lofthouse on a three-year deal, with a further option in the Club’s favour.

    The 22-year-old defender joins the Reds after most recently representing Woking in the National League, making 103 appearances for the Cards across a two-year spell.

    Born in Oxford, Lofthouse began his career with hometown club Oxford United, before moving to Oxford City on loan.

    A second loan move whilst with the U’s found our new recruit at Woking, where he went on to sign permanently in 2021.

    Chief Executive Officer of Barnsley FC, Khaled El-Ahmad, commented on the acquisition: “We are happy to welcome Kyran to Oakwell and are pleased that he has chosen Barnsley to take the next step in his career.

    Durand From Gevigney to Barnsley

    Sacko has arrived, Maël Durand from Gevigney has left the club, even if his transfer has not yet been formalized. The central defender, who was linked until June 2024, will continue his career across the Channel, as announced for several days, in League One (English Division 3), most certainly at Barnsley. Arrived last summer from Versailles, Durand de Gevigney will have made 31 appearances in Ligue 2 with the Crocos (29 as a holder) and 3 in the Coupe de France. He is the eigh****th player from the 2022-2023 season squad to leave.
